I recently received the diecast 1/64th scale Revell "Collectible Chevy" black '70 Monte Carlo that I ordered from Tower Hobbies ( www.towerhobbies.com ). The ad copy that is included on the card appears to be that of what was originally included in SS454 advertising!

 

Here's what it says:

 

(Headline) "Monte Carlo SS. There's a lot of dig beneath its dignity."

(Body copy) "True, the Monte Carlo SS comes with a lot of class. But it also goes with a lot of authority. Because that classic grille cloaks a 454-cu.-in. 360-hp V8. And poised under those classic lines are what our engineers like to call "special chassis components," including Automatic Level Control and wide-rim 15"x7" wheels. Power disc brakes are standard. So are G78x15 fiberglass-belted tires. A 3-range special Turbo Hydramatic Transmission makes a good thing even better. Monte Carlo SS. Like an iron fist in a velvet glove.

 

Putting you first, keeps us first."

 

This is followed by the tagline "On the move." and the bow-tie logo with "CHEVROLET" reversed out of it.

 

The car itself is triple-black, with the roof finished slightly matte to simulate the vinyl top. The interior has bucket seats and a console. All the chrome trim is well represented with silver paint, including detailing like door handles, hood spear and "Monte Carlo" script emblems at all correct locations. It has chrome rally wheels with whitewall tires.
